Berman Group continues to stand out as a full-service communications firm, seamlessly integrating public relations, branding, social media, and large-scale event production. Over the past year, the agency’s collaborative model has driven growth: the design studio now leads branding for marquee projects from some of the city’s most influential developers; the social media team produces content that resonates with global audiences; the PR team is recognized as a trusted partner for high-impact media strategies in commercial real estate and proptech; and the events team delivers flagship gatherings alongside the industry’s top leaders. Berman Group’s multidisciplinary approach has also drawn out-of-state clients seeking branding, PR, design, and event expertise, elevating projects and positioning them on a national stage. Every initiative is guided by the firm’s dedication to providing best-in-class service to some of the world’s most dynamic real estate and hospitality brands.
